darrenburns / elia

A snappy, keyboard-centric terminal user interface for interacting with large language models. Chat with ChatGPT, Claude, Llama 3, Phi 3, Mistral, Gemma and more.
Apache License 2.0
1.88k stars 116 forks source link

Adding basic vim move keys (j, k, l, h and V) for selection mode #69

Closed gmatheu closed 2 months ago

gmatheu commented 5 months ago

Adding basic vim moves on selection mode: (h, l; j, k, and V)

Example:

elia-vim-movements_ 2024-06-13 09-10.webm

darrenburns commented 2 months ago

I've added vim key support in 1.9.0.